Epcos B82144A LBC Series Axial Inductors

Epcos B82144A LBC series RF chokes are suitable for use in telecommunications (12- or16-kHZ blocking filter), automotive electronics, energy saving lamps and entertainment electronics. They can also be used for RF blocking and filtering and decoupling and interference suppression. These inductors consist of a large ferrite drum core with enamel copper wire winding and a flame retardant lacquer coating.

High rated current
Suitable for wave soldering
Very wide inductance range
Terminals are electroplated with nickel and pure tin
Inductance indicated by colour bands in accordance with IEC 62 (μH)
